When it comes to whisky investments, there are several factors to consider to maximize returns Here are some tips to help you make the best decisions when investing in whisky:

1 Do Your Research: Before diving into the world of whisky investments, it is essential to educate yourself about the market Familiarize yourself with different whisky brands, distilleries, and types of whiskies available Understanding the factors that influence the value of whisky can help you make informed investment choices.

2 Buy Quality Bottles: When it comes to whisky investments, quality matters Look for limited edition releases, single malt whiskies, and bottles from reputable distilleries Investing in rare bottles with a proven track record of appreciation can increase your chances of making a profit in the long run.

3 Consider Age and Rarity: Older whiskies tend to be more valuable due to their rarity and complexity Look for bottles with a high age statement, as they are likely to appreciate in value over time best whisky investments. Limited edition releases and bottles from closed distilleries are also highly sought after by collectors and can command premium prices.

4 Storage Conditions: Proper storage is essential when it comes to whisky investments Whisky is a delicate spirit that can be affected by factors such as light, temperature, and humidity Investing in a climate-controlled storage facility or cellar can help preserve the quality and value of your whisky collection.

5 Build a Diversified Portfolio: Like any investment, it is essential to diversify your whisky portfolio to mitigate risk Invest in a mix of different whiskies from various distilleries and regions to spread out your investment and increase the likelihood of profitable returns.

6 Stay Informed: Keep up to date with market trends, auctions, and whisky prices to make informed investment decisions Join whisky investment forums, attend tastings, and network with other collectors to stay ahead of the curve and identify potentially lucrative opportunities.

7 Consider Professional Advice: If you are new to whisky investments or unsure about where to start, consider seeking advice from a professional whisky investment advisor They can help you navigate the complexities of the market and provide tailored recommendations based on your investment goals.
